(Clearwisdom.net) In 2001, Mr. Wang Peng was illegally arrested and persecuted because he practices Falun Gong. On March 7, 2005, Wang Peng was picked up and taken to the Changchun City Police Department No. 1 Division. He was interrogated, tortured, and then secretly sentenced to prison without notification to his family. More details follow.

Wang Peng, 30 years old,was arrested and taken to Huadian City Police Department just before the 2001 Chinese New Year. He was not allowed to sleep or eat for 2 days. The police cruelly tortured Wang Peng and in private, took turns beating him. One beat Mr. Wang until he was exhausted, and then another took over. His hands were handcuffed behind his back. A board was forced under his arms and he was tortured until he lost consciousness. When Wang Peng went on a hunger strike to protest, he was force-fed. The police inserted a tube through his nose, down his throat, and force-fed him icy cold highly concentrated salt water.

Wang Peng had an unhappy childhood. His parents divorced when he was 4 years old. The experience of a broken family led Wang Peng to become very cold-hearted, eccentric and stubborn. He began smoking and drinking at the age 16 or 17 and he often fought with his father. In 1996, after he started practicing Falun Gong, he changed completely. Not only were the headaches that troubled him for years completely gone, but he also saved money from his meager wage to help his mother pay his sister's school tuition. He became a child that his parents were proud of, a young man that neighbors love, and a person that friends trust.

On March 7, 2005, Wang Peng went out and did not return home. The next day around 10:00 a.m., a group of police in plainclothes forced their way into Wang Peng's home. They confiscated a new recorder, a new copier, 3 printers, 4 laptops, 2 voice recorders, Falun Gong books and tapes, a family toolbox, CDs and other items. Later, Mr. Wang's family members came to know that Li Xingtao, Deputy Director of the No. 4 State Security Division of the Changchun City Police Department, led other police officers in the break-in of Wang Peng's home. When family members asked that he be released, Li Xingtao said, "We went to his home and there is not much there. So just bring 20,000 or 30,000 yuan." His family members did not have the money.

After Wang Peng was arrested, he was brutally interrogated in the Changchun City Police Department's No. 1 Division. He was not allowed to sleep for 5 days and 5 nights, which dramatically damaged Wang Peng's health. After he was detained more than 20 days, he was transferred to the Changchun City Tiebei No. 1 Detention Center. Wang Peng, as well as other practitioners in detention, went on a hunger strike to protest the persecution. They were brutally force-fed with heavily salted water via tubes inserted through their noses. Wang Peng was also tortured in a strait jacket. Accusations against Wang Peng were fabricated. Zhang Nan, Head of the No. 1 Court, not only did not release Wang Peng, but he also twice sent a fabricated case against him to the No. 7 Unit of the No. 1 Division of the Changchun City Police Department, as "supplemental evidence." This is a very serious illegal activity.

In June 2005, a member of Wang Peng's family tried for a week to meet with Zhang Nan, but Zhang always avoided seeing him. On one occasion, the family member met a manager named Wang Yi at the front entrance, and asked about Wang Peng's situation. Wang Yi told him that state law would not allow family members to see Wang Peng, and told him to go back home. Wang Peng's family asked the security guard at the entrance who his manager was and the security guard said he did not know. The guard added, "I dare not say. You Falun Gong practitioners are very smart. They call from everywhere, even from overseas. Phone calls from China are also constantly coming." Wang Peng's family told him, "Clarifying the truth to all of you is a good thing."

In April, May and August of 2005, Wang Peng's family members visited the Changchun City Police Department, the Changchun Tiebei No. 1 Detention Center, the Changchun No.1 Automobile Factory Court, and other places to ask for Wang Peng's release. The officials all stalled and dodged their request.

On October 20, 2005, Wang Peng's family member visited Xu Gang, Clerk of the Changchun Luyuan District Court, requesting a plea of "not guilty." Several days later, Wang Peng's family again called Xu Gang. After Xu Gang talked to Tan Fangzhen, Director of the Changchun Luyuan District Criminal Court, Xu told them to submit Mr. Wang's birth certificate. On December 2, Wang Peng's family called Tan Fangzheng, planning to give the defense write-up to Tan. Tan told them that Wang Peng had already been sentenced to a prison term and told them to go to the detention center to look for Wang Peng. Wang Peng's family asked for more detailed information, but Tan refused to tell them, stating that Wang Peng was already an adult and thus does not need defense. Wang Peng's family members asked, "Why didn't you notify the family? You are conducting an illegal secret trial. This is wrong." Tan said, "You don't know the law. Go back and read the related books." Afterwards Wang Peng's family called them and told them that they were wrong to bring Wang Peng to trial and that he was a good man. Before they could finish, the person on the other end of the line had already hung up.

Wang Peng's family went to the detention center to see Wang Peng, but the receptionist, Jing Chenglin, said that Falun Gong practitioners were not allowed visits. When the family asked why, Jing said that it was regulated by upper management. When they asked who the upper management was, he said, "It is stipulated by law." When they asked whose law, Jing said, "The Chinese Communist Party." The family complained, saying that criminals were allowed visits, but Falun Gong practitioners practicing Truthfulness, Compassion and Tolerance were forbidden visits. They said, "Wang Peng is innocent. If you don't allow me to see him, this time I'm here to take him back. Please report this to your upper management." Jing Chenlin could not answer right away, but then said, "Those ordinary criminals are good people." They responded by asking Jing, "Since all those criminals are good people, why do you detain them rather than release them?"

A couple of days after the 2006 Chinese New Year ended, Wang Peng's family again called Tan Fangzhen about Mr. Wang's situation. Tan said that Wang Peng had already appealed to the Intermediate Court's No. 2 Criminal Court. On February 22, 2006, Wang Peng's family called Tan again and asked for the so-called "trial statement and appeal statement" of the first trial, and Tan rudely said, "Do not call any more." All this time Wang Peng is still illegally detained and persecuted! His physical health is extremely weak. For a very long time he was not allowed to be visited by his family.

From March 7, 2005 to February 17, 2006, while the case was "waiting to go to trial," Wang Peng suffered brutal persecution.
